DoubleZero uses a paid model, while Noves is freemium.
DoubleZero offers 5 features including Dedicated fiber backbone bypassing public internet, Multicast block propagation to validators, Token-incentivized contributed infrastructure, and 2 more. Noves counters with 5 features including Transaction classification and interpretation API, Human-readable categorization of swaps, transfers, staking, and NFT ops, Support for both Solana and EVM chains, and 2 more. DoubleZero's key strengths include reduces transaction propagation latency for validators, backbone contributed by multiple independent providers, targets institutional-grade connectivity. Noves stands out for makes opaque transaction history understandable for end users, saves builders from maintaining custom decoding logic, covers both solana and evm ecosystems through one api. On the flip side, DoubleZero's weaknesses include only relevant to validator/infrastructure operators, not end users, while Noves's main drawback is developer-facing api requiring technical integration.
